Output 13345029eef559fda633848fea9121a0b7e6d404de133c50eded238458d2981e:0

value
3340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2118b1eb7961d51a778efca4590a4d46d7c7bc OP_EQUAL
address
3PDZ3Q4Z37GocNcngTjHXNhRe3j3gugF4o
transaction
13345029eef559fda633848fea9121a0b7e6d404de133c50eded238458d2981e
spent
true